Abstract
Various embodiments of the present disclosure provide methods, systems, and devices for monitoring one or more utilities consumed within a monitored area. At least certain disclosed methods include detecting an amount of a first utility consumed by a load associated with a device. An amount of a second utility consumed by a load associated with the device is detected. The identity of the device is determined based on the amount of the first and second utility consumed. In further disclosed methods, a utility monitoring method is disclosed that includes measuring an amount of a utility consumed by a first device at a first time and an amount of a utility consumed by a second device at a second time. The identity of the first device is determined based on the measured consumption of the first and second devices at the first and second time. In certain implementations, the electricity meter uses an effective variance analysis of the conductance waveform on an electrical circuit to identify specific appliances.

29. A utility monitoring method comprising:
-
acquiring electricity consumption data from each of a plurality of circuits; transmitting the electricity consumption data to a user interface device or user computer; applying a disaggregation algorithm to the electricity consumption data to identify individual loads of electricity consumption in the electricity consumption data; and presenting a user with electricity consumption data for each of the individual loads. - View Dependent Claims (30, 31, 32, 33, 34, 35, 36, 37, 38, 39)

40. A utility monitoring method comprising:
-
measuring an amount of a first utility consumed by a load associated with a device; measuring an amount of second utility consumed by a load associated with the device; and based on the amount of the first and second utilities measured, determining the identity of the device. - View Dependent Claims (41, 42)

43. A utility monitoring method comprising:
-
measuring an amount of a utility consumed by a first device at a first time to determine a utility amount consumed by the first device; measuring an amount of a utility consumed by a second device at a second time, which may be the same as the first time, to determine a utility amount consumed by the second device; and determining the identity of the first device based on the utility amounts consumed by the first and second devices at the first and second times. - View Dependent Claims (44, 45, 46, 47)
